The name "Red Forest" comes from the ginger-brown colour of the pine trees after they died following the absorption of high levels of ionizing radiation as a consequence of the Chernobyl nuclear disaster on 26 April 1986. [1] The site remains one of the most contaminated areas in the world today. [2]

The consequences of the Chernobyl disaster in France have been the subject of ongoing debate since the nuclear accident in 1986. French authorities consistently maintained that the event had no significant health or environmental impact, though initial statements were later criticized for downplaying the risks and contributing to public skepticism, citing monitoring data and scientific studies ...
